Webb13 feb. 2024 · Warts are caused by the human papillomavirus (HPV). They tend to occur in groups and are contagious. Warts are raised, flesh-colored papules. They may contain tiny black dots in the center. They are not dangerous but can be painful and are easy to pass to others.
